Weather in January

January in Kafr Qud greets the year with moderate temperatures and noticeable humidity. The air pressure tends to peak this month, registering at 1018.1mb, providing clear visibility. As the month comes after December, the daylight hours gradually increase, bestowing the city with a few extra minutes of sunshine each day. Although showers can be expected due to the 42mm (1.65") of monthly rainfall, there is more clear sky than cloud cover. Compared to February, the conditions are slightly cooler and wetter.

Temperature

January is the month when Kafr Qud experiences its coldest temperatures, averaging a high of 17.1°C (62.8°F) and a low of 9.8°C (49.6°F).

Humidity

January is the most humid month, with an average relative humidity of 66%.

Rainfall

In Kafr Qud, in January, it is raining for 11.3 days, with typically 42mm (1.65") of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 71.8 rainfall days, and 215mm (8.46")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

In Kafr Qud, the average length of the day in January is 10h and 18min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:40 and sunset at 16:44. On the last day of January, sunrise is at 06:34 and sunset at 17:10 EET.

Sunshine

January has the least sunshine of the year in Kafr Qud, with an average of 6.4h of sunshine.

UV index

January, February and December, with an average maximum UV index of 4,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index value of 3 to 5 symbolizes a moderate health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for average individuals.
